A good markdown previewer saves more time than its simple interface suggests. Developers use markdown for README files, docs, issue templates, changelogs, prompt libraries, internal runbooks, and API notes, which means a preview tool often sits in the middle of real engineering work. This guide explains how to compare a markdown previewer online or offline, which features actually matter, how to think about privacy and rendering fidelity, and when to revisit your tool choices as your workflow changes. The goal is not to crown a permanent winner, but to give you a practical framework you can reuse whenever your team needs a faster, safer, or more accurate markdown editor preview tool.
Overview
If you search for the best markdown previewer, most lists blur together. They usually mention split-screen editing, export support, and a few convenience features, but they often skip the details that matter in day-to-day development work: whether rendering matches GitHub-style markdown, whether the app works without a network connection, whether pasted content stays local, and whether code blocks, tables, task lists, diagrams, and front matter behave the way you expect.
A useful comparison starts with the job the tool needs to do. For most developers, markdown tools fall into five broad categories:
- Browser-based previewers: fast for quick checks, link validation, and formatting cleanup.
- Desktop editors with live preview: better for offline work, larger files, and repeat usage.
- IDE-integrated previewers: best when markdown is part of a repository workflow.
- Documentation-focused tools: useful when navigation, publishing, or multi-file structure matters.
- Minimal local utilities: good for privacy-sensitive notes or air-gapped environments.
When reviewing a markdown previewer online, compare it against a clear set of criteria instead of vague convenience. The most durable criteria are:
- Speed: how quickly the preview updates as you type or paste.
- Rendering fidelity: how closely output matches your target platform, such as GitHub, GitLab, static site generators, or internal docs systems.
- Privacy: whether content is processed locally in the browser, sent to a server, or stored by default.
- Offline support: whether the tool remains useful with no connection.
- File handling: drag-and-drop, local file open, export, and large-document performance.
- Collaboration: comments, shared links, version history, or multi-user editing.
- Developer ergonomics: keyboard shortcuts, source mode, syntax highlighting, and predictable copy-paste behavior.
This matters even outside pure documentation work. Teams building LLM apps often maintain prompt libraries, evaluation notes, JSON examples, and response-format specs in markdown. A weak preview experience can introduce subtle formatting bugs, especially in fenced code blocks and nested lists. If your markdown files also contain prompt examples or structured-output instructions, you may want to pair your docs process with a more rigorous content workflow, such as the approaches discussed in Prompt Engineering Best Practices for Production LLM Apps: A Living Checklist and How to Version Prompts, Models, and Outputs in a Production Workflow.
The practical takeaway: do not choose a markdown tool just because it looks clean. Choose it based on the environment where you write, the output format you care about, and the level of privacy your content requires.
Maintenance cycle
Markdown tooling is a maintenance topic, not a one-time selection. A previewer that feels perfect for solo note-taking may fail once your team starts publishing documentation, reviewing prompt templates, or working in locked-down environments. The easiest way to keep your setup current is to run a lightweight review cycle every few months or whenever your documentation workflow changes.
A simple maintenance cycle can look like this:
- Define the primary use case. Are you reviewing README files, drafting internal docs, validating prompt templates, or editing knowledge-base content?
- List required markdown features. Include tables, task lists, footnotes, code fences, syntax highlighting, math, diagrams, front matter, image rendering, and anchor links if relevant.
- Test privacy assumptions. Check whether content stays in-browser, syncs to a cloud account, or depends on server-side rendering.
- Verify offline behavior. Disconnect from the network and repeat a normal editing task.
- Compare rendered output with the target platform. A previewer is only useful if it reflects where the markdown will ultimately live.
- Review collaboration needs. If several people touch the same files, decide whether shared editing, comments, or version history matter more than simplicity.
- Re-test performance on realistic files. A fast demo with short text may not tell you much about larger docs with code samples and embedded media.
This cycle is deliberately lightweight. The point is not to benchmark every utility in public. The point is to prevent quiet drift between your chosen tool and your real workflow.
For developers, it helps to create a short test file that you can reuse across tools. Include:
- A long heading hierarchy
- Nested lists
- A table with uneven cell lengths
- Several fenced code blocks with language labels
- A blockquote
- A task list
- An image reference
- A relative link
- Inline HTML if your environment allows it
That reusable file becomes your local acceptance test for any markdown editor preview tool. It is similar in spirit to prompt evaluation datasets: define representative cases, compare outcomes, and avoid judging a workflow by a single happy-path example. If that mindset is useful to your broader AI workflow, see How to Build a Prompt Evaluation Dataset for Your Use Case.
One more maintenance habit is worth adopting: separate your “quick utility” choice from your “primary editing” choice. A markdown previewer online can be ideal for quick checks on a borrowed machine or during browser-only work, while an offline markdown previewer may be the better long-term default for local documentation, private prompts, or sensitive architecture notes. Many teams benefit from having both, as long as they are clear about which one is trusted for final rendering.
Signals that require updates
You do not need to revisit your markdown stack every week. But some signals clearly indicate it is time to test alternatives or re-validate your current tool.
1. Rendering no longer matches the destination.
This is the most common reason to reassess. If your preview looks correct locally but breaks on GitHub, in a docs portal, or in a static site build, the previewer is no longer reducing risk. It is adding a false sense of confidence.
2. Your content became more complex.
Teams often start with simple notes and end up maintaining prompt catalogs, architecture decision records, changelogs, and developer onboarding guides. Once you rely on tables, callouts, front matter, or embedded diagrams, a basic preview utility may stop being enough.
3. Privacy requirements changed.
An online tool that was acceptable for public README edits may become inappropriate for customer notes, proprietary prompts, incident reports, or internal system documentation. In that case, local-first behavior and offline support become part of the functional requirements, not optional nice-to-haves.
4. Collaboration became part of the workflow.
If one person authored docs before and now several contributors review them, you may need comments, shared drafts, merge-friendly formatting, or better alignment with repository workflows.
5. Performance degrades on real files.
Laggy preview updates, broken scrolling sync, and poor handling of long documents are easy to ignore until they become daily friction. Once that happens, the cost is cumulative.
6. Search intent around tools has shifted.
This article is designed as a refreshable roundup topic because the reasons people look for a markdown previewer online change over time. Sometimes users want speed and zero login. At other times they care more about privacy, collaborative editing, or offline use. If your own priorities change, your comparison criteria should change with them.
7. Your docs now support AI workflows.
Markdown increasingly serves as the storage and review layer for prompt specs, evaluation notes, and tool instructions. If your markdown files are intertwined with structured outputs, examples, or workflow templates, rendering consistency becomes more valuable. In those cases, adjacent practices such as JSON Prompting Guide: How to Get Structured Output Reliably and Function Calling vs Structured Output: When to Use Each in LLM Apps may also influence how you document examples and schemas.
The pattern is straightforward: revisit your markdown tooling whenever the stakes of formatting errors, privacy leakage, or workflow friction increase.
Common issues
Most markdown preview frustrations are predictable. Knowing them in advance makes it easier to choose the right tool and to avoid overestimating polished demos.
Mismatch between dialects
Markdown is not one perfectly uniform standard in real-world usage. GitHub-flavored markdown, CommonMark-style implementations, static site extensions, and editor-specific plugins can all differ. A previewer may support task lists but not footnotes, tables but not definition lists, code fences but not diagram syntax. If your target environment is fixed, optimize for fidelity to that environment rather than for the longest feature list.
False privacy assumptions
A browser tool may feel local even when content is transmitted to a backend for rendering or storage. If privacy matters, test cautiously and review the product’s behavior and settings directly. For truly sensitive documents, an offline markdown previewer or local IDE plugin is often the safer default. Even if a web tool is reputable, the simple rule is useful: do not paste confidential text into a tool unless you are comfortable with its handling model.
Poor large-file performance
Small examples hide slow parsing, unstable scrolling sync, and high memory usage. Test with actual document sizes, especially if your team keeps long technical specs or knowledge-base pages in markdown.
Broken relative paths
Images, local assets, or repository-relative links can render differently depending on where the previewer expects files to live. This is especially common when moving between online tools and local repositories.
Export surprises
Some utilities preview well but export poorly to HTML, PDF, or copied rich text. If export matters, treat it as a separate test case rather than assuming preview quality guarantees output quality.
Feature bloat
A tool can be packed with collaboration and publishing features while being slower and less reliable for quick technical editing. Developers often do better with a narrower tool that opens instantly and renders predictably.
Inconsistent code block handling
For engineering docs, code blocks are not decorative. Language tags, spacing, long lines, and copy behavior matter. This is also where markdown utility choices intersect with AI development tools. Prompt examples, JSON payloads, and API snippets should be easy to validate visually. If your work regularly involves examples for LLM debugging or schema checks, you may also find value in related workflows like Best AI Developer Tools for Prompt Testing and LLM Debugging and LLM Evaluation Metrics Explained: Accuracy, Grounding, Latency, and Cost.
Trying to use one tool for every context
The same team may need a zero-friction markdown previewer online for quick support tasks, an IDE-integrated preview for repo work, and a private local editor for restricted content. Standardizing too aggressively can create more friction than it removes.
A practical comparison rubric for developer utilities markdown workflows is to score each candidate from 1 to 5 across these categories: local-first behavior, rendering fidelity, speed, offline support, code block quality, export quality, and collaboration fit. Keep the scoring private and simple. The purpose is not mathematical certainty; it is consistent selection.
When to revisit
If you only need one rule, use this: revisit your markdown previewer choice on a scheduled review cycle and any time the destination, sensitivity, or complexity of your documents changes.
A practical revisit schedule looks like this:
- Quarterly: test your current tool with your standard markdown sample file.
- Before a docs workflow change: re-check rendering if you adopt a new repository host, docs platform, or static site system.
- When privacy expectations increase: confirm whether your current tool still fits, or move to an offline markdown previewer.
- When onboarding new contributors: verify that the tool is easy to use consistently and does not create formatting drift.
- When your content supports AI systems: re-test code fences, JSON formatting, copy behavior, and long technical examples.
To make that review useful, end with a short checklist:
- Open a representative markdown file, not a toy example.
- Check headings, lists, tables, blockquotes, task lists, and code fences.
- Confirm image paths and internal links.
- Test one export path if you rely on export.
- Disconnect from the network and repeat the core workflow.
- Decide whether the current tool is still the fastest safe option for the job.
That final question matters. The best markdown previewer is rarely the one with the most features. It is the one that introduces the least friction while matching your actual publishing environment and privacy needs.
For teams working across broader developer utilities, it also helps to think in systems rather than isolated tools. A markdown previewer sits next to language detectors, text analyzers, structured-output validators, and other small utilities developers reach for every day. If you are building a practical toolkit around documentation and AI workflows, related references on datawizards.cloud include Language Detection Accuracy: Best Libraries, APIs, and Edge Cases and Sentiment Analysis Tools and APIs: What Developers Should Compare.
Use this article as a refresh point: keep a repeatable test file, review your requirements every quarter, and treat markdown tooling as part of your developer workflow hygiene. That approach will stay useful longer than any static list of tool rankings.